ABB DSU10 Controller Module

Product Overview

ABB DSU10 controller module is a high-performance core component specially built for industrial automation control scenarios, which is mainly used to realize precise control and monitoring of automation equipment and systems. The module can receive input signals from sensors, operator panels and other devices, and after internal arithmetic and logic processing, output control commands to drive actuators, such as motors, valves, etc., so as to realize the automation control of industrial production processes. With powerful data processing capabilities, rich communication interfaces and flexible programming functions, it can adapt to the needs of different industrial application scenarios and effectively improve the stability, reliability and intelligence of industrial automation systems.


Specification Parameters

Hardware parameters

Processor: adopts high-performance microprocessor with fast data processing and computing ability, capable of completing complex control algorithms and logic processing tasks in a short time to ensure rapid system response.

Memory: Equipped with a certain capacity of memory, including Random Access Memory (RAM) and Flash Memory, RAM is used for program operation and temporary storage of data to ensure smooth operation of the program; Flash Memory is used for storing user programs, configuration parameters, etc., and the data will not be lost even in the event of power failure.

Input and output interfaces:

Digital Input: There are several digital input channels, which can receive switching signals from external devices, such as the on/off status of sensors, operation signals of buttons, etc. It supports TTL/CMOS level standard.

Digital Output: Equipped with a corresponding number of digital output channels, it can be used to output switching control signals to drive relays, solenoid valves and other actuators, and its output driving capability meets the requirements of industrial sites.

Analog Input: Some models are equipped with analog input channels, which can receive voltage (e.g., 0 - 10V, ±10V) or current (e.g., 4 - 20mA) signals, and are used to collect analog data such as temperature, pressure, and flow rate, etc. The analog inputs have high resolution, which enables accurate data collection.

Analog Output: Provides analog output channels, which can output voltage or current signals for controlling devices requiring analog inputs, such as adjusting motor speed and controlling valve opening.

Communication interface: support a variety of communication protocols, such as Ethernet (Ethernet), Profibus DP, DeviceNet, etc., equipped with the corresponding communication interface, such as RJ45 Ethernet interface, DB9 serial port, etc., to facilitate communication and data exchange with the PLC, the host computer, other controller modules, and field devices.

Electrical parameters

Working voltage: usually 24V DC power supply, with over-voltage, under-voltage protection, when the voltage exceeds a certain range (such as 18 - 30V), automatically cut off the power supply to protect the internal circuitry of the module, to ensure that the unstable power supply environment can be safe operation.

Power consumption: low power consumption, under normal working condition, the power consumption is generally between a few watts and a dozen watts, reducing energy consumption and operating costs.

Physical and environmental parameters

Size: compact module design, small size, easy to install in industrial control cabinets or equipment in a small space, saving installation space, improve system integration .

Weight: light weight, easy transportation and installation.

Operating temperature range: the working temperature range is generally 0℃ - 55℃, which can be adapted to the temperature conditions of most industrial sites; the storage temperature range is -20℃ - 70℃, to ensure the safety of the module in the non-working state.

Protection level: The protection level reaches IP20, which can prevent dust and larger particles from entering the module and provide basic protection for the internal circuit.


Performance Advantages

Powerful control capability

Built-in high-performance processor and rich control algorithms can quickly handle complex control tasks and realize precise control of industrial equipment. Whether it is simple logic control, or complex motion control, process control, DSU10 controller module can easily cope with, to ensure stable and efficient operation of industrial production processes.

Flexible Programming and Configuration

Supports a variety of programming languages, such as ladder diagram (ladder diagram), structured text (structured text), etc., to facilitate engineers to program according to different application requirements. At the same time, the parameters of the module can be set flexibly through the special configuration software, such as the function definition of input and output channels, communication parameter configuration, etc., to meet the diversified industrial control needs.

High communication compatibility

Supporting a variety of communication protocols and interfaces, it can seamlessly connect and communicate with different brands and types of equipment to realize the integration of industrial automation systems. It is capable of data interaction with the host computer, uploading the operation status and data of field equipment to the monitoring system, and receiving control instructions from the host computer; it can also work with other controller modules to build a complex automation control system.
